About James (Chip) Cottrell

James H. Cottrell, Jr. (Chip), CPA (USA & China), FCA (UK), is currently a Senior Advisor at Baker Hostetler LLP working within the Global Fraud and Asset Recovery practice. Mr. Cottrell previously served as a senior Partner at Deloitte as well as its Global Chief Ethics Officer and separately as its Global Corporate Social Responsibility & Sustainability Officer. He has extensive international experience in a broad array of leadership, business operations, consulting and accounting areas, including risk, regulatory, compliance and governance matters. Built on a foundation of accounting and audit experience in the “big four”, Mr. Cottrell has lived and/or worked overseas for most of his forty five plus year career. His experience includes engagement as a consulting expert in litigation, global asset recovery, arbitration, mediation and other alternative dispute resolution matters. Cottrell also served as a C-suite executive of several well-known global technology companies. He has served in a range of capacities and industries for remediation and monitorship arrangements associated with regulatory and other matters.A recognized and published leader in oversight, risk management, corporate governance, ethics and compliance issues, Cottrell is a frequent lecturer in academia and board rooms around the world. With substantial experience in a number of sectors, Mr. Cottrell led functional service areas in several Deloitte US’ practices and as the Deloitte Lead Client Service Partner for several large global organizations, amongst which are consumer business & transportation companies and the United Nations. He also served Deloitte at the global level including the Risk Executive, Forensic Executive Committee, Policy and Corporate Citizenship/Responsibility communities. With a recent focus on AI, Cyber & Analytics, he has served as a co-Chair of the UN Global Compact Committee on Anti-Corruption, is a long-time member of the G20/B20 Integrity and Compliance Working Group and was a global Deloitte Project Partner for the World Economic Forum’s Anti-Corruption and Geo-Political initiatives. He is also a founding Board member of inRes, an international organization focused on resiliency and sustainability, primarily for Africa.

    BGI4AI is a joint initiative of The Hastings Center and the Carnegie Council for Ethics in International Affairs to build global infrastructure to ensure that AI and robotics are beneficial. Artificial intelligence and robotics will transform every aspect of modern life. Maximizing the benefits of these fields of research, while minimizing their risks and negative societal impacts, poses a daunting challenge for governments around the world. A fundamental mismatch exists between the pace of scientific discovery, the breadth of technological innovations, and the ability of governments and civil society to put in place appropriate legal and ethical oversight mechanisms.There is a need for new more agile and adaptive approaches to the governance of emerging technologies. These approaches must rely upon responsible research and innovation, industry standards and oversight, technological solutions to issues where feasible, foresight and planning, multi-stakeholder engagement, and public input to establish values and desired outcomes.Establishing means to enforce compliance with ethical and legal guidelines will remain a primary role for formal governmental bodies. Only a few of the issues arising from advances in AI and robotics rise to a level requiring international coordination and oversight. Furthermore, we appreciate that approaches to agile governance will vary from State to State. Nevertheless, the pace of technological innovation makes the adoption of new more adaptive and resilient governance mechanisms pressing.

    The Independent Commission has been formed in response to incidents of gender and age related misconduct by Oxfam staff in countries around the world and concerns about the way Oxfam responded to them at the time. The Independent Commission will present a report with recommendations on what more Oxfam and the wider humanitarian aid sector can do to create a culture of zero tolerance for any kind of gender and/or aged based harassment, abuse or exploitation. The findings and recommendations of the Independent Commission will be made public.

    The Hand Held Products company, established in 1981 in Charlotte, North Carolina, began as a manufacturer of memory modules for Hewlett-Packard and Texas Instruments programmable calculators, and grew rapidly from 1983 thanks to an RFP hand-off by Hewett-Packard, as the package delivery company Federal Express selected their Micro-Wand portable data collection device to begin a proof of delivery system for package tracking.In 1996, Hand Held Products launched a mobile computer with 2D imaging technology, the Dolphin 7200. In 1997, the Hand Held Product's Dolphin portable computer was selected by the United States Postal Service to be part of their proof of delivery system, although a third party provided the manufacturing. The deal was the industry's largest ever single order, at 300,000 units.[citation needed] In 2006–2007 United States Postal Service started replacing these portable computers with Motorola portable computers (370,000 units), which had bar code reading hardware (2D imager) and decoding and image processing software designed and supplied by Hand Held Products.The company became HPP in late 1999, following a merger with Welch Allyn Data Collection, a subsidiary of Welch Allyn formed in 1972, which by the 1990s was manufacturing a complete line of handheld bar code readers.[1] From then, the company had its company headquarters in New York.Hand Held Products had a significant presence in Europe, with its EMEA headquarters and European repair center in Eindhoven, Netherlands. It also has offices in the UK, Germany and France and sales representation and resellers in most countries in Europe, the Middle East and Africa. Hand Held Products also has offices in Latin America and Asia.
